Dean's Leadership Council
The Dean’s Leadership Council is comprised of alumni and friends who make annual gifts to the Dental School of $1,000 or more. These individuals and companies are members at the Scholar Level. Dean’s Leadership Council gifts can be designated for the Dean’s Critical Needs Fund, Faculty & Program Endowments or Scholarships, among others. In an effort to encourage our younger graduates to give back, the Competency Level was created. Alumni can become members at this level if they give a minimum of $100 for every year since their graduation, up to $1,000. For example, if a dentist graduated in 2005 and gave at least $300 during the 2007-2008 school year, he or she would become a Competency Level member of the Council. The Dean’s Leadership Council was started in 2002 with 41 members. Today, there are over 100 members and it is growing every year.
